That reminds me, right before I replaced my wiring harness, I took the car to my body shop for clearcoating. They cleaned the engine as well and they seemed to have inadvertently jiggled the connection to the temp sensor (the blue one). I remember the engine surging between somewhere around 500 to 1500 at idle and it didn't smooth out until above 2k rpm. I went on the shoulder and yanked the connection to the temp sensor. Car idled fine, but the aux fan was permanently on. Changed the harness soon after that...

Might be the same thing with yours...
